I started die cutting after I had a bit of a plan. Using the A2 Rectangle Frames Die set I cut the papers. I layered the smaller on the larger with the thin mounting tape I love!
I found some matching cardstock (matches better in real life) in the Lagoon and Greenery 6×6 cardstock pads from Memory Box. I heat embossed the sentiment from the NEW Holiday Wishes stamp set. There are two coordinating dies for two of the sentiments included in the set! This is a neat set…sentiments for the front of the card and more sentiments for the inside! I stamped one on the inside but I forgot to take a picture of it! ugh. Go look at the set… I used It’s the most wonderful time of the year on the inside. You can imagine it stamped in black on the white cardbase. lol
I used Bazzill Gold foil cardstock to cut the lantern. I also cut it in white and kept the pieces in place with scor-tape on the back so I could have an ink blended background. I used Iced Spruce Distress Oxide to ink the white. I was happy with the match!
I die cut the NEW Pinecone Duo die twice from a darker green in the Greenery pad.
The pinecones are die cut from a piece of distress ink refill watercolored watercolor paper! I love the variation in color in these watercolor pieces. HERE‘s the video on creating these pieces…
The candle is colored with Copics.
An A2 size card, not too thick and ready to mail!
